Output e76082ac31e159fc078eef2b67be563948239719cfdcb7e4fd33eff9042dacee:10

value
381667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b9918e66262f116482a71b443be324624b152a3 OP_EQUAL
address
3JnwgoPE7X9E4wSTCzYphBeK5aWrvAswzi
transaction
e76082ac31e159fc078eef2b67be563948239719cfdcb7e4fd33eff9042dacee
spent
true